Seawalls are constructed from various products, many frequently reinforced concrete, rocks, steel, or gabions. Other possible building materials include vinyl, timber, light weight aluminum, fiberglass composite, and biodegradable sandbags made of hemp and coir. The appropriate seawall design depends on location-specific facets, consisting of bordering disintegration procedures. There are three major kinds of seawalls: vertical, rounded, stepped, and piles (see table listed below). A report released by the United Nations Setting Program (UNEP) suggests that the tsunami of 26 December 2004 caused much less damage in the areas where natural obstacles existed, such as mangroves, reef or seaside greenery.
All-natural obstacles, such as reef and mangrove forests, stop the spread of tsunamis and the circulation of seaside waters and reduced the flood and rise of water. A cost-benefit approach is an effective way to figure out whether a seawall is suitable and whether the advantages deserve the expense.
